Divorced UK women regret lack of financial engagement Only 25% had a complete understanding of their and their partner’s combined situation British women are vulnerable to financial troubles in the event of a divorce because they are failing to get to grips with the wealth of their household. Hybrid wealth manager Netwealth reached out to 3,876 adults in the UK to survey them about financial control. Over the course of their relationships, the survey found 39% of divorced women regretted not maintaining greater financial autonomy while 37% kicked themselves for not having greater financial engagement.
